Problem

The proliferation of unmanned aerial systems (UAS), including drones and drone swarms, presents a growing threat to critical infrastructure, military assets, and public safety. Traditional defense systems often struggle to effectively counter these asymmetric threats due to their speed, maneuverability, and coordinated attack capabilities.

Solution

Epirus develops high-power microwave (HPM) systems that provide electronic warfare and air domain awareness capabilities, offering a robust defense against evolving UAS threats. Their flagship product, Leonidas, utilizes solid-state, long-pulse HPM technology combined with AI to neutralize drone swarms and individual UAS. These systems can be deployed in fixed locations for layered short-range air defense, integrated into mobile platforms for on-the-go protection, or utilized in a compact form factor for specialized operations. Epirus's solutions offer a scalable and adaptable approach to counter-UAS (cUAS) defense, protecting critical assets from electronic attacks and ensuring air domain superiority. The company also provides air domain awareness solutions that continuously monitor, track, and identify UAS incursions, enabling proactive threat mitigation.

Target Audience

Epirus serves government, commercial, and advanced R&D organizations requiring robust electronic warfare and counter-UAS solutions for critical asset protection and air domain awareness.
